討論串[閒聊] LINE是怎麼無時無刻都接收訊息的?
共 3 篇文章
首頁
上一頁
1
下一頁
尾頁

推噓1(1推 0噓 1→)留言2則,0人參與, 最新作者Y78 (Y78)時間10年前 (2015/08/28 21:34), 編輯資訊
0
0
4
內容預覽:
這問題版上之前有人問過. 剛好最近在做類似的東西,所以有稍微研究了一下. 之前看到的作法是,有分兩種情況. 第一種是app還在的時候,就靠service直接跟server溝通好了. 像facebook就是mqtt, line就是靠https去跟server拿資料. 當app不在的時候(像是被關掉之類
(還有324個字)

推噓7(7推 0噓 8→)留言15則,0人參與, 最新作者tgifosim (if else)時間10年前 (2015/08/26 22:01), 10年前編輯資訊
0
0
0
內容預覽:
有背景的service在運轉. 利用像是前面提到的MQTT, GCM或Apple的push notification機制. 當接收到有訊息通知的時候,再去server要訊息,並叫起app做顯示. 補充說明,通常push notification都是通知,未必有帶訊息,這樣處理速度才比較快。有點像是收
(還有62個字)

推噓3(3推 0噓 5→)留言8則,0人參與, 最新作者aynmeow (人造貓歐喵)時間10年前 (2015/08/25 14:07), 編輯資訊
0
0
0
內容預覽:
像是LINE BEETALK 或是 FB. 是怎麼無時無刻都在接收訊息的?. 就算是關掉也可以跳出訊息. --. 發信站: 批踢踢實業坊(ptt.cc), 來自: 122.118.32.148. 文章網址: https://www.ptt.cc/bbs/AndroidDev/M.144048
首頁
上一頁
1
下一頁
尾頁